Chile: Container Market 2025

Container Market Size in Chile

After four years of growth, the Chilean container market decreased by -11% to $X in 2022. In general, consumption recorded a slight setback. Over the period under review, the market hit record highs at $X in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, consumption failed to regain momentum.

Container Production in Chile

In value terms, container production expanded modestly to $X in 2022 estimated in export price. In general, production showed a perceptible expansion.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2015 when the production volume increased by 106% against the previous year. Over the period under review, production reached the peak level at $X in 2020; however, from 2021 to 2022, production remained at a lower figure.

Container Exports

Exports from Chile

In 2022, overseas shipments of tanks, casks, drums, cans, boxes and similar containers increased by 1% to X units, rising for the second consecutive year after two years of decline. Overall, total exports indicated tangible growth from 2012 to 2022: its volume increased at an average annual rate of +4.7%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, exports increased by +21.7% against 2020 indices.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2017 when exports increased by 25%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the exports hit record highs at X units in 2018; however, from 2019 to 2022, the exports remained at a lower figure.

In value terms, container exports skyrocketed to $X in 2022. In general, total exports indicated prominent growth from 2012 to 2022: its value increased at an average annual rate of +7.7% over the last decade. The trend pattern, however, ind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. Based on 2022 figures, exports increased by +67.5% against 2020 indices.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2017 with an increase of 41%. The exports peaked in 2022 and are likely to see gradual growth in years to come.

Exports by Country

Costa Rica (X units), Argentina (X units) and Peru (X units) were the main destinations of container exports from Chile, with a combined 44% share of total exports. The United States, Ecuador, Mexico, Colombia and Singapore lagged somewhat behind, together accounting for a further 44%.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of shipments, amongst the main countries of destination, was attained by Singapore (with a CAGR of +29.6%), while the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, the largest markets for container exported from Chile were Peru ($X), the United States ($X) and Costa Rica ($X), together accounting for 48% of total exports. Argentina, Ecuador, Mexico, Colombia and Singapore l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 41%.

Among the main countries of destination, Mexico, with a CAGR of +21.1%, saw the highest growth rate of the value of exports, over the period under review, while shipments for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

Export Prices by Country

The average container export price stood at $X per unit in 2022, picking up by 37% against the previous year. Over the period from 2012 to 2022, it increased at an average annual rate of +2.8%. As a result, the export price reached the peak level and is likely to continue growth in the immediate term.

There were significant differences in the average prices for the major external markets. In 2022,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Peru ($X per unit), while the average price for exports to Singapore (less than $X per unit) was amongst the lowest.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Peru (+6.5%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ced more modest paces of growth.

Container Imports

Imports into Chile

In 2022, overseas purchases of tanks, casks, drums, cans, boxes and similar containers decreased by -39.7% to X units for the first time since 2019, thus ending a two-year rising trend. Overall, imports saw a abrupt contraction. The growth pace was the most rapid in 2021 with an increase of 72% against the previous year.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um at X units in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, imports failed to regain momentum.

In value terms, container imports declined notably to $X in 2022. In general, imports saw a perceptible decrease.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2021 with an increase of 82%.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um at $X in 2012; however, from 2013 to 2022, imports stood at a somewhat lower figure.

Imports by Country

In 2022, Brazil (X units) constituted the largest container supplier to Chile, with a 45% share of total imports. Moreover, container imports from Brazil ex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est supplier, China (X units), twofold. Peru (X units) ranked third in terms of total imports with a 15%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of volume from Brazil was relatively modest.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: China (+15.3% per year) and Peru (+20.2% per year).

In value terms, Brazil ($X) constituted the largest supplier of tanks, casks, drums, cans, boxes and similar containers to Chile, comprising 46%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was held by China ($X), with a 21% share of total imports. It was followed by Peru, with a 13%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of value from Brazil totaled +8.4%. The remaining supplying countries recorded the following average annual rates of imports growth: China (+19.4% per year) and Peru (+17.0% per year).

Import Prices by Country

In 2022, the average container import price amounted to $X per unit, increasing by 36% against the previous year. Over the last decade, it increased at an average annual rate of +5.7%.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2013 an increase of 43%. Over the period under review, average import prices reached the maximum in 2022 and is expected to retain growth in the near future.

There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2022,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Italy ($X per unit), while the price for Paraguay ($X per unit) was amongst the lowest.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Italy (+9.8%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
